Key Factors in Activewear Fabric Selection

Selecting the right fabric involves evaluating performance characteristics that align with your product's intended use. Below are the critical factors to consider.

Moisture Management

Moisture-wicking fabrics pull sweat away from the skin to the fabric's surface, where it can evaporate. This keeps the wearer dry and comfortable during intense workouts. Common moisture-wicking materials include polyester, nylon, and specialized blends like Coolmax®. When selecting, consider the fabric's hydrophilicity and drying time.

Breathability

Breathability refers to the fabric's ability to allow air circulation. High breathability is crucial for activities like running or cycling, where body heat builds up. Mesh panels, engineered knits, and lightweight weaves enhance airflow. Look for fabrics with good air permeability ratings.

Stretch and Recovery

Activewear must move with the body, requiring excellent stretch and recovery. Spandex (elastane) is commonly blended with polyester or nylon to provide elasticity. The fabric should retain its shape after repeated stretching, ensuring a consistent fit and support. Consider the fabric's elongation and recovery percentage.

Durability and Abrasion Resistance

Fabrics used in activewear must withstand rigorous use and frequent washing. Abrasion resistance is vital for high-friction areas like knees and elbows. Nylon offers superior durability, while polyester is strong and resistant to stretching. Reinforced weaves and high-tensile yarns enhance longevity.

OEM vs. ODM: Choosing the Right Manufacturing Model

Understanding the difference between Original Equipment Manufacturing (OEM) and Original Design Manufacturing (ODM) is fundamental to your fabric selection and sourcing strategy.

OEM: Your Fabric, Your Design

In an OEM arrangement, you supply the fabric specifications and design. The manufacturer produces the garment according to your exact requirements. This model is ideal for brands with proprietary fabrics or unique performance features. You have full control over fabric composition, but you must manage sourcing and quality checks.

ODM: Manufacturer's Fabric, Your Brand

In an ODM model, the manufacturer offers pre-developed fabric options and designs. You select from their catalog, which can simplify the process and reduce lead times. This is beneficial for startups or brands lacking technical expertise. However, you may have less control over fabric uniqueness.

Understanding MOQ in Activewear Manufacturing

Minimum Order Quantity (MOQ) is the smallest amount of fabric or finished product a manufacturer will produce. MOQ directly impacts your inventory costs and production flexibility.

How MOQ Affects Fabric Selection

High MOQs can limit your ability to test multiple fabrics. If you are a new brand, a high MOQ may force you to commit to a single fabric without adequate testing. Conversely, low MOQs allow for small-batch production and experimentation. When negotiating with manufacturers, clarify MOQ for both fabric and finished garments.

Strategies to Manage MOQ

  • Fabric Sourcing: Work with suppliers who offer lower fabric MOQs, such as 200–500 meters, to sample before full production.
  • Color Consolidation: Reduce the number of colorways to meet MOQ thresholds.
  • Pre-Production Samples: Order samples to validate fabric performance before committing to large quantities.
  • Quality Control: Ensuring Fabric Excellence

    Quality control (QC) is non-negotiable in activewear. Poor fabric quality can ruin your brand reputation. Implementing robust QC processes at every stage—from fabric sourcing to finished goods—is essential.

    Pre-Production Inspection

    Before production begins, inspect incoming fabric for defects, color consistency, and performance properties. Use standardized tests such as pilling resistance, colorfastness, and shrinkage. This step prevents costly issues later.

    In-Line Inspection

    During manufacturing, conduct in-line checks to ensure that sewing, cutting, and assembly meet specifications. This includes checking seam strength and alignment. In-line inspection allows for immediate corrections.

    Final Inspection

    After garments are completed, perform a final inspection based on AQL (Acceptable Quality Limit) standards. Check for stitching defects, fabric flaws, and overall fit. AQL 2.5 is common for activewear.

    Common Mistakes in Activewear Fabric Selection

    Avoid these pitfalls to ensure your activewear performs and sells.

    Overlooking Fabric Weight

    Choosing the wrong fabric weight can affect performance. Lightweight fabrics (e.g., 150 GSM) are ideal for training tops, while heavier fabrics (e.g., 300 GSM) provide support for yoga pants. Match fabric weight to the garment's function.

    Ignoring Stretch and Fit

    A fabric with excellent stretch but poor recovery will sag after wear. Test recovery by stretching and releasing the fabric multiple times. Ensure the fabric retains its shape to maintain a snug fit.

    Neglecting Testing and Certifications

    Skipping fabric tests can lead to issues like color bleeding or shrinkage. Always request test reports for key properties. Certifications like OEKO-TEX® ensure harmful substances are absent.

    FAQ

    What is the best fabric for high-intensity workouts?

    For high-intensity workouts, choose moisture-wicking, breathable fabrics like polyester or nylon blends with spandex. These materials keep you dry and allow freedom of movement.

    How do I choose between OEM and ODM for my activewear brand?

    If you have specific fabric requirements and design expertise, OEM is suitable. If you prefer a faster, more cost-effective approach, ODM with a manufacturer like luckyyoga offers pre-developed options.

    What is a typical MOQ for activewear manufacturing?

    MOQ varies by manufacturer and fabric. For custom fabrics, MOQ may be 1,000–3,000 yards. For finished garments, it can range from 500 to 1,000 pieces. luckyyoga offers flexible MOQs for startups.

    How can I ensure fabric quality in my activewear?

    Implement a quality control process that includes pre-production fabric testing, in-line inspections, and final AQL checks. Work with manufacturers who provide detailed test reports.

    What are the most common fabric defects in activewear?

    Common defects include pilling, color bleeding, shrinkage, and seam slippage. Regular testing and inspections can prevent these issues.
